Pringles is making a leap into thebagged-snackbusiness with its first-ever puffed crisps.

Called Pringles Mingles, the bowtie-shaped puffs are scheduled to hit store shelves in October.

The bowtie shape was inspired by “Mr. P’s signature look.”

Pringles' dapper mascot has always been styled with a bushy handlebar mustache and bowtie.

Most notably, you won’t find Pringles Mingles in cans.

The company has opted to package them in snack bags instead.

This is the company’s first debut of a bagged snack in more than 15 years.
